Output 66edc66494d006ae0a8d1ea5afaca4aa1c60ef071325d3e72cf739d5e64193ca:1

value
14212307
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a0f37fe119a53078f57e999d2a0c9e432a56d50 OP_EQUAL
address
3EH1QRz8S8vxAhinRh8KFVD7RXZobcqF4W
transaction
66edc66494d006ae0a8d1ea5afaca4aa1c60ef071325d3e72cf739d5e64193ca
confirmations
254522
spent
true